登录
首页 >  Golang >  Go问答

使用 golang 客户端上传到 bigQuery 速度缓慢

来源:stackoverflow

时间:2024-03-30 17:12:33 495浏览 收藏

Golang不知道大家是否熟悉?今天我将给大家介绍《使用 golang 客户端上传到 bigQuery 速度缓慢》,这篇文章主要会讲到等等知识点,如果你在看完本篇文章后,有更好的建议或者发现哪里有问题,希望大家都能积极评论指出,谢谢!希望我们能一起加油进步!

问题内容

我正在使用已弃用的 BigQuery Golang 库。 最近上传速度变得慢了很多。我想知道将客户端更新到新库是否会提高性能。我在文档中找不到任何有关性能改进的内容。

我当前正在使用的旧的已弃用库: https://github.com/googleapis/google-api-go-client/tree/main/bigquery/v2

新客户: https://github.com/googleapis/google-cloud-go/tree/main/bigquery

我应该期望新库能提高性能吗?


正确答案


cloud.google.com/go/bigquery 软件包在底层使用 google-api-go-client bigquery 软件包。我不希望交换机的原始网络吞吐量有所改善,但由于云包如何为您执行更多低级别 API 管理,您可能会看到改进。

要真正回答这个问题,您需要能够详细说明您正在做什么,并尝试更多地量化细节:您是否向 GCS 发送字节,然后构建加载作业?将内联上传作为加载作业发送?流数据?

以上就是《使用 golang 客户端上传到 bigQuery 速度缓慢》的详细内容,更多关于的资料请关注golang学习网公众号!

声明:本文转载于:stackoverflow 如有侵犯,请联系study_golang@163.com删除
相关阅读
更多>
最新阅读
更多>
课程推荐
更多>